Mennonite Economic Development Associates (MEDA) invites applications for a Corporate Finance Intern to join our dedicated and talented Corporate Finance team in our mission to create business solutions to poverty!MEDA’s work is built on a foundation of Mennonite business roots and faith-based values, within the global context of the UN Sustainable Development Goals. We believe business solutions are effective interventions to address poverty. Through a market-systems approach and strategic partnerships, MEDA enables access to finance and provides business and technical expertise to build transformative agri-food market systems that create decent jobs, allowing traditionally excluded groups to become active participants in a sustainable economy. MEDA welcomes all who share our values and want to join us in our mission. To find out more about MEDA, please visit our website at www.meda.org.Position SummaryThis position will support the Corporate Finance team with fiscal year end tasks relating to the annual audit, provide coverage for team member vacations, helping with weekly Accounts Payable and bank/visa reconciliations, and assist with tasks relating to the implementation of MEDA’s new ERP (Enterprise Resource Planning) system.

  • This opportunity is contingent upon approval by the 2023 Canada Summer Jobs Program which is an initiative of the Government of Canada’s Summer Work Experience Program. It is designed to focus on local priorities, while helping young Canadians and their communities. It provides funding to organizations to create summer job opportunities for youth aged 15 to 30 years. Please review eligibility requirements and ensure you meet all the criteria prior to applying.

  • Annual Audit preparation: sourcing key audit documents, collating information required by the auditor, scheduling internal finance team meetings as requested by the auditor.
  • Ensure invoices submitted for payment include the appropriate authorizations and account codes, upload information into the accounting system as required, reconcile vendor accounts when queries are received.
  • Prepare monthly corporate credit card statements, following up with employees for appropriate supporting documents.
  • Reconcile monthly bank statements as required.
  • Assist with data integration for MEDA’s new ERP, schedule various meetings and training sessions for MEDA’s global finance team, and support system implementation as required, work with international finance staff as MEDA’s systems aim to provide more transparency and accountability outside of N/America.
  • Ad hoc filing and/or disposal of MEDA project supporting documents according to MEDA’s retention of information policies and donor requirements.
